Transaction 75879762ad89bbecc75bd8e28e7c0c2d8e9dc50bc275776133b911a902c3e82f

1 Input
2 Outputs
  • 75879762ad89bbecc75bd8e28e7c0c2d8e9dc50bc275776133b911a902c3e82f:0
  • value  15622000
    address  1Aghw5fAYrqSf7ZGuUhrMSSDaNj6jcL6fD
  • 75879762ad89bbecc75bd8e28e7c0c2d8e9dc50bc275776133b911a902c3e82f:1
  • value  2204517684
    address  13wKhhmeJFSuyEReDCGHLMmyagZJe1k5jJ